The 271 Rennian Elections were a set of concurrent Elections across the Rennian Republic, simultaneously electing all Electors of the Meblat, all Lieutenant-Governors of all 34 Rennian Provinces, all Elected Provincial Supreme Court Judges

Provincial Supreme Court Elections

All Provinces elected 3 Supreme Court Justices, to go along with the 4 Appointed Justices President Rex was set to appoint, following Nominations from Lieutenant-Governors Elected.

Internal Position Elections

Prime Minister

During the First Session of the First Meblat, Faith Arazske of Karebyr Centre South Province was elected as Prime Minister on the Second Ballot. She appointed Cabinet Ministers throughout the following week, and nominated Stanford Natinus as her Deputy Prime Minister, who was approved by the Meblat. She simultaneously nominated Mateo Popescu for Deputy President, which was also approved by the Meblat.

Chairperson of the Advisorate

During the First Session of the First Advisorate, Viktor Nitrelka of Stravna West Province was Elected as Chaiperson on the Third Ballot.

Governor-General of the Rennian Provinces

At the First Provincial Council of 172, Eloise Pezca of Cagne Proper Province, was Elected as the First Governor General of the Rennian Republic with 20 Provincial Votes in the Second Round of Voting, after finishing 2nd to Zdobralavoi Parta in the First Round.
